An Outline of Metal Finishing - Typically, the finishing of metal is required for aesthetic reasons and clean-room situations. It really is one of the most effective processes because of its use in enhancing the natural beauty of the item, as an example, cookware, car parts or motorbike parts. Additionally, a lot of clean-rooms will want a sleek finish so as to lessen the porosity of the material which might result in dirt to build up and contaminate. An excellent example of this application might be in vacuum chambers. You'll find a great number of means to polish metal, and let's have a quick look at examples of the methods required. Various metals can be finished using chemicals, electromechanically, using purpose built buffing machines, or manually. A particular polishing compound or paste can be employed, that may incorporate a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, due to its inferior th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scosity, and hardness is amongst the time intensive. Having said that, goods built from non-ferrous metals tend to be more receptive to finishing, since these call for the least amount of procedures.
If a greater processing quality isn't really vital, increased pad speeds may be used. A slower pad speed is needed if a quality mirror finish is expected. Polishing buffs daubed with compound can be enormously affected by specific forces on the buffing pad. The concentration of the surface pressure could be raised to a definite range, however applying over the most effective amount of force not just cuts down on the quality level of treatment, but additionally lessens the level of effectiveness, can bring about wear on the part, plus there is in addition a noticeable heating up of the items being worked on, thanks to friction. With thinner material, it is elevated temperature (and a ensuing flexibility of the metal) that cause elements to twist, bend or flex. Typically, it will require a qualified polisher to add in all of these points to both avert damage to the workpiece and to perform efficiently. To substantially increase the quality of the resultant surface area, the finishing process really needs to be carried out with much less aggression and not a large amount of force in order to in due course produce a surface area that is free of scratches or fine lines resulting from the finishing procedure, subsequently 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
